What Defines the Best Asian Wedding Cakes?
Before diving into the best cake designers in London, let’s first understand what makes an Asian wedding cake special. Unlike standard Western wedding cakes, Asian wedding cakes are rich in culture, symbolism, and grandeur.
1. Traditional Elements with a Modern Twist
Asian weddings are known for their intricate details, bold colours, and elaborate décor. The cake must complement the wedding theme, whether it’s a royal Mughal-inspired event or a modern minimalist Nikkah ceremony. Many cakes feature:
✔ Hand-painted floral patterns inspired by Mehndi designs.
✔ Gold and silver leaf detailing to reflect opulence.
✔ Sugar flowers like peonies, jasmine, and roses.
2. Flavours That Reflect Asian Heritage
Asian wedding cakes aren’t just about looks—they need to taste incredible. Gone are the days when plain vanilla or chocolate was enough. Today, cake designers offer a variety of bold and authentic flavours that cater to the South Asian palate, such as:
🍰 Pistachio & Rose – Inspired by Persian and Indian sweets like Gulab Jamun.
🍰 Cardamom & Saffron – A rich, aromatic flavour reminiscent of Middle Eastern desserts.🍰 Mango & Passionfruit – A tropical twist, perfect for summer weddings.
3. The Grand Size & Structure
Unlike traditional British wedding cakes, which are often simple and white, Asian wedding cakes tend to be multi-tiered showstoppers. The three-tier or even five-tier cakes are popular for grand receptions.
4. Bespoke, Luxury Designs
Asian weddings are all about personalisation and exclusivity. Many couples opt for custom cakes that reflect their love story, culture, or family traditions. Some go as far as incorporating hand-painted details of their wedding outfits on the cake!

The Biggest Wedding Cake Trends in 2025
Wedding cake trends are constantly evolving, and 2025 is all about bold, artistic, and personalised designs. Here are the biggest trends influencing Asian wedding cakes this year:
1. Multi-Tier Statement Cakes
Large-scale weddings are making a comeback, and five-tier or even seven-tier cakes are becoming the centrepiece of grand receptions. These cakes are often adorned with:
Intricate sugar flowers cascading from top to bottom
Royal-inspired gold detailing
Hand-painted designs that match the bride’s outfit
2. Flavour Fusions Inspired by South Asian Desserts
Brides and grooms are moving away from traditional flavours and embracing unique South Asian dessert-inspired cakes. Some popular flavour trends for 2025 include:
Saffron and Cardamom with Pistachio Crunch (inspired by Ras Malai)
Rose, Lychee, and White Chocolate (a modern take on Gulab Jamun)
Coconut, Mango, and Vanilla Bean (a tropical fusion)
3. Personalised Wedding Cakes
Customisation is becoming more important, with couples requesting:
Monogrammed wedding cakes featuring their initials
Cakes with Mehndi-inspired hand-painted patterns
Tiers that represent different aspects of the couple’s love story
4. Semi-Naked and Minimalist Cakes
Not every couple wants an elaborate cake. Many are opting for elegant semi-naked cakes, where a thin layer of buttercream allows the sponge to show through. These cakes are often decorated with:
Fresh flowers and greenery
Drizzles of honey or caramel
A simple yet sophisticated pearl finish
5. Metallic and Pearl Finishes
Cakes with metallic gold, silver, or pearl sheen are gaining popularity in 2025. These finishes add luxury and elegance without overwhelming the design. Pearls & Crumbs frequently uses:
Gold leaf accents for a regal touch
Silver metallic brushstrokes for a modern look
Pearl beads and edible diamonds for a soft, elegant effect
How to Choose the Perfect Wedding Cake for Your Big Day
Choosing the right wedding cake can be challenging, especially with so many options available. Here are some expert tips to help you find the perfect cake for your Asian wedding in London:
1. Consider Your Wedding Theme and Venue
The wedding cake should complement the overall wedding theme and venue setting. If you're having a traditional Pakistani or Indian wedding, opt for a grand, multi-tier cake with gold embellishments. For a modern Nikkah ceremony, a minimalist floral cake in soft pastel shades may be more suitable.
2. Choose the Right Size
The size of the cake depends on the number of guests attending the wedding. Here’s a general guide:
Two-tier cake – Serves 40-50 guests
Three-tier cake – Serves 80-100 guests
Four-tier cake – Serves 120-150 guests
Five-tier cake – Serves 180-200+ guests
If you have a very large wedding, consider dummy tiers to give the illusion of a bigger cake without unnecessary waste.
3. Select a Meaningful Flavour
